Doral Financial Corp. (DRL) is on Top of Small-Cap Stars Financials Heap Early on August 27

FBIZ, OSBC, SMBC

Small-cap financial investing is its own beast, with a variety of regional banks and savings and loan firms offering a chance at far bigger returns than their mega-cap cousins can produce. Equities.com's Small-Cap Stars, our proprietary list of small-cap companies with fundamentals we believe give them the potential for big gains, can help identify which of those growing, small-cap financial companies could offer the biggest returns.

Here are today's top-performing financial stocks from the Small-Cap Stars as of noon on the east coast:

Doral Financial Corp. (DRL)

Doral Financial Corp. gained 4.14% to $7.04 in morning trading today. Volume reached 293,559 by noon. The stock's average daily volume is 1,116,254 shares. Doral Financial Corp. has a 52-week high of $24.74 and a 52-week low of $1.87, and its 50-day SMA and 200-day SMA are $5.77 and $9.88 respectively.

Doral Financial Corporation is a bank holding company engaged in banking, mortgage banking and insurance agency activities through its wholly-owned subsidiaries.

Southern Missouri Bancorp Inc. (SMBC)

Southern Missouri Bancorp Inc. gained 2.14% to $35.75 in morning trading today. Volume reached 2,100 by noon. The stock's average daily volume is 1,407 shares. Southern Missouri Bancorp Inc. has a 52-week high of $37.29 and a 52-week low of $26.02, its P/E ratio is 12.1, and its 50-day SMA and 200-day SMA are $35.09 and $34.08 respectively.

Southern Missouri Bancorp Inc is a holding company for Southern Missouri Savings Bank. It is engaged in attracting retail deposits & using such deposits to invest in one- to four-family residential mortgage loans, mortgage loans & consumer loans.

Old Second Bancorp Inc. (OSBC)

Old Second Bancorp Inc. gained 1.16% to $4.82 in morning trading today. Volume reached 4,134 by noon. The stock's average daily volume is 35,031 shares. Old Second Bancorp Inc. has a 52-week high of $5.99 and a 52-week low of $4.16, its P/E ratio is 0.9, and its 50-day SMA and 200-day SMA are $4.81 and $4.72 respectively.

Old Second Bancorp Inc through its subsidiaries provides commercial banking & financial services. It offers money market, savings, individual retirement, lending, safe & time deposit operations, trust services, wealth management services, among others.

Monarch Financial Holdings Inc (MNRK)

Monarch Financial Holdings Inc gained 0.96% to $12.57 in morning trading today. Volume reached 2,219 by noon. The stock's average daily volume is 11,230 shares. Monarch Financial Holdings Inc has a 52-week high of $13.35 and a 52-week low of $10.94, its P/E ratio is 12.5, and its 50-day SMA and 200-day SMA are $11.75 and $11.49 respectively.

Monarch Financial Holdings, Inc., is a holding Company, which through Monarch Bank, is engaged in business and consumer banking, investment and insurance sales, and mortgage origination and brokerage.

First Business Financial Services Inc. (FBIZ)

First Business Financial Services Inc. gained 0.96% to $47.20 in morning trading today. Volume reached 13,584 by noon. The stock's average daily volume is 19,212 shares. First Business Financial Services Inc. has a 52-week high of $49.13 and a 52-week low of $29.97, its P/E ratio is 13, and its 50-day SMA and 200-day SMA are $45.10 and $42.66 respectively.

First Business Financial Services Inc is engaged in commercial banking business. It operates as business banks focusing on delivering a full line of commercial banking products, including commercial loans and commercial real estate loans.

Equities.com's Small-Cap Stars - A Smart Place to Store Your Money

Financial companies generally have massive balance sheets that are loaded with a wide variety of assets and liabilities. Figuring out which of these companies is healthy and ready to go and which are due for trouble can be difficult for even the savviest investor. But with equities.com's Small-Cap Stars system, you have a valuable tool for picking out those small-cap financial stocks most likely to be winners. The system takes the most successful small-cap financial stocks of recent history, runs a complex statistical regression using dozens of metrics to determine which characteristics these success stories had in common, then use the fundamental profile create by that regression to identify those stocks currently situated well for future success.

Given that the financial industry is one where a lot of leverage goes a long way, the screen found some of the most predictive traits to be high levels of total debt, high volatility in stock price, and a high book value of its assets.
